OAKLAND–January 13 and 14th are going to be huge days in Oakland football history that’s when the NFL is pretty much is going to decide the location future for the Raiders. It doesn’t look like the city of Oakland is going to come up with the funding to demonstrate to the NFL that they can stay and build a new stadium in Oakland.

It looks like the Raiders might stay at least one more year from the latest of our sources and after that we just don’t know what else it would be. It doesn’t look like there will be three teams end up playing in Los Angeles and it wouldn’t make any sense to have three teams in one market.

You could have two AFC teams and one NFC team, it’s up in the air and realignment would be just crazy if you do happen to have three teams in that one market. Two teams in one market in LA is adequate but if you have three your pretty much trying to do to much with that.
